Cross Country Lands Five on the Academic All-MAC Team

KALAMAZOO, Mich. -- The Western Michigan cross country team saw five of its athletes make the Academic All-Team on Tuesday. Last season, the Broncos had four runners make the team. Daya Wagh is a two-time Academic All-MAC selection. 

Of the 65 student-athletes named to the team, six of them recorded a perfect 4.0 grade point average including sophomore Maria McDaniel

Bowling Green leads the conference with 10 student-athletes receiving academic honors.

The Academic All-MAC honor is for a student-athlete who has excelled in athletics and academics. To qualify, a student-athlete must have at least a 3.20 cumulative GPA and have participated in at least 50 percent of the contests for that particular sport.

Western Michigan:
Hanne Christensen, Sophomore, English: Creative Writing, 3.69
Claire Gilbert, Sophomore, University Curriculum, 3.24
Maria McDaniel, Sophomore, Pre-Occupational Therapy, 4.00
Daya Wagh, Junior, Nursing, 3.22
Makenzie Evers, Sophomore, Pre-Occupational Therapy, 3.39
